Show More
@@ -188,8 +188,7 b' class cg1unpacker(object):' | |||
|
188 | 188 | header = struct.unpack(self.deltaheader, headerdata) |
|
189 | 189 | delta = readexactly(self._stream, l - self.deltaheadersize) |
|
190 | 190 | node, p1, p2, deltabase, cs, flags = self._deltaheader(header, prevnode) |
|
191 | return {'node': node, 'p1': p1, 'p2': p2, 'cs': cs, | |
|
192 | 'deltabase': deltabase, 'delta': delta, 'flags': flags} | |
|
191 | return (node, p1, p2, cs, deltabase, delta, flags) | |
|
193 | 192 | |
|
194 | 193 | def getchunks(self): |
|
195 | 194 | """returns all the chunks contains in the bundle |
@@ -438,17 +437,9 b' class cg1unpacker(object):' | |||
|
438 | 437 | """ |
|
439 | 438 | chain = None |
|
440 | 439 | for chunkdata in iter(lambda: self.deltachunk(chain), {}): |
|
441 | node = chunkdata['node'] | |
|
442 |
|
|
|
443 |
|
|
|
444 | cs = chunkdata['cs'] | |
|
445 | deltabase = chunkdata['deltabase'] | |
|
446 | delta = chunkdata['delta'] | |
|
447 | flags = chunkdata['flags'] | |
|
448 | ||
|
449 | chain = node | |
|
450 | ||
|
451 | yield (node, p1, p2, cs, deltabase, delta, flags) | |
|
440 | # Chunkdata: (node, p1, p2, cs, deltabase, delta, flags) | |
|
441 | yield chunkdata | |
|
442 | chain = chunkdata[0] | |
|
452 | 443 | |
|
453 | 444 | class cg2unpacker(cg1unpacker): |
|
454 | 445 | """Unpacker for cg2 streams. |
General Comments 0
You need to be logged in to leave comments.
Login now